Been checking the forum out for a few days now and after reading tons of information, I would like some opinions on what I am thinking for my first build.

I am not a gamer, but would like a system that could do some basic gaming if I decided to get into it in the near future.

This build will be a general use machine for web surfing, light video and photo editing and some MS Office work.

I need something that will be robust and give me at least 5 years.

Here goes:

APPROXIMATE PURCHASE DATE: 2 Weeks

BUDGET RANGE: $1,000 - $1,200

SYSTEM USAGE FROM MOST TO LEAST IMPORTANT: light video and photo editing, MS Office, Web Surfing, Research Gaming

PARTS NOT REQUIRED: keyboard, mouse, monitor, speakers

PREFERRED WEBSITE(S) FOR PARTS: newegg, tigerdirect, amazon

PARTS PREFERENCES: None

OVERCLOCKING: Maybe as I learn a little more

SLI OR CROSSFIRE: Maybe, if necessary down the road.

Stay away from Roswell.

Get a better motherboard and get a cheap graphics card.

I would reallly go with an i5 750 build instead. The only reason I would go AMD is if I was going to get a 1055T or 1090T.

Get a better known psu, and you only need 400-500w.

The cpu heatsink you selected isn't that good. The CM hyper 212+ performs well and only costs $30 shipped.
